Top NonProfit Subject Lines: Personal, Fun, Thankful

The most effective e-mail subject lines for nonprofit and association marketers in 2015 had some key lessons for any e-mail effort: The best were personal, fun and expressed gratitude for loyalty and support, according to digital-marketing agency Informz's study of 80 million A/B tested e-mails and 58 million e-mails with 40%+ open rates. As reported by NonProfit PRO magazine, the study found that personalization continues to prove its worth. For example, the subject line "FirstName, Your Membership is About to Expire" delivered a 13% better open rate than the impersonal "Your Membership is About to Expire." Subject lines that used humor and informality succeeded in punching up response to ordinary topics. For example "It's a trashy party, and you're invited!" got a 35% open rate, higher than the staid "Join Us at the Red Clay Valley Clean Up" (28%). Of course, caution is advised in this area, since there can be a fine line between lighthearted and unprofessional or offensive. Finally, the high open rates of simple thank-you subject lines proved that you can't overappreciate donors and members. "Thank you for making a real difference" earned a 66% open rate, for example.
